Abstract

A to-and-fro type sliding structure aims to modify conventional defects of railing structure for sliding door, such as complicated assembling work, no auto-retrieving mechanism, and inconvenient usage, including: a rail guiding groove extending along the folded two inner sides of the sliding rail, a sliding wheel seat locked downward to the top of a fixing member by a stud bolt with a horizontal bolt hole piercing through the under section of the fixing member; thereby simply drilling a hole similar with the fixing member on the top of the sliding door for inserting the fixing member and then screwing a screw outside the sliding door into the horizontal bolt hole so as to fixedly connect the sliding door; and it is able to assemble an auto-retrieving sliding door by setting a sliding rail on the upper wall surface of the sliding rail, and winding a flexible cord around another end of the guiding wheel and tying it on the sliding wheel seat.
